Why does vomit smell so strong?

The smell of vomit can be extremely strong and is often difficult to bear. This is because vomit consists of a mixture of stomach acid, food particles, enzymes, and bacteria. The stomach acid and bacteria, in particular, are responsible for the unpleasant odor. The combination of these substances creates a chemical reaction that produces a strong and pungent smell.

The science behind the smell of vomit

To understand the smell of vomit, we need to look at its chemical components. Stomach acid contains a high concentration of hydrochloric acid, which lowers the pH and creates an acidic environment. This acidic environment promotes the growth of bacteria responsible for the decomposition process.

When food is digested in the stomach, bacteria release enzymes to break down and decompose the food. This decomposition leads to the release of volatile organic compounds (VOCs), which create the unpleasant odor we associate with vomit.

It's interesting to know that the smell of vomit can also be influenced by other factors. For example, certain foods like garlic or onions can intensify the odor. This is because these foods themselves contain volatile organic compounds (VOCs) that react with the VOCs in the vomit, thus amplifying the smell.

Another factor influencing the smell is the individual composition of stomach acid. Each person has a unique mix of enzymes and bacteria in their stomach that can affect the decomposition process. Therefore, the smell of vomit can vary from person to person.

Immediate action: What you should do right after the mishap

As soon as you discover vomit on your sofa, it's important to act immediately to minimize the smell and prevent stains. Here are some steps you should follow:

In addition to the basic steps for immediate action, there are other things you should consider to effectively tackle the problem:

1. Protect your hands: Before you begin cleaning, it is advisable to wear disposable gloves to protect yourself from germs. This will prevent a possible infection and allow you to carry out the cleaning safely.

2. Use the correct cleaning material: To effectively remove vomit, it is recommended to use a kitchen towel or paper towels. These materials are absorbent and help to gently absorb the vomit without spreading the stain further.

3. The correct cleaning technique: To avoid stains, it's important not to rub the vomit vigorously. Gently press the cloth onto the soiled area to absorb the vomit. This will prevent the stain from spreading and penetrating deeper into the fabric.

4. Use a mild cleaning solution: Prepare a mixture of warm water and mild detergent. Dip a clean cloth into the mixture and gently dab the stain to clean it. Repeat this step until the stain is gone. However, be careful not to use too much detergent, as this can leave residue.

5. Remove excess cleaning agent: After cleaning the stain, dip a clean cloth in clean water and gently dab the cleaned area again to remove any excess cleaning agent. This will ensure that no residue remains on the sofa.

6. Absorbing residual moisture: Dab the area with a dry cloth to absorb any remaining moisture. This will prevent the sofa from staying damp for an extended period and potentially promoting mold growth.

By following these steps, you can ensure that the vomit is effectively removed and your sofa is clean and odor-free again.

Additional tips for cleaning vomit

To make cleaning even more effective, here are some additional tips you can consider:

  • Use an enzyme cleaner: Enzyme cleaners are specially formulated to remove organic stains such as vomit. They help neutralize odors and thoroughly eliminate stains.
  • Test the cleaning products for compatibility: Before applying a cleaning product to the entire sofa, test it on an inconspicuous area to ensure that it does not damage or discolor the material.
  • Ventilate the room: To quickly get rid of the smell of vomit, open windows and doors to let in fresh air. This helps to dispel unpleasant odors and ventilate the room.
  • Use baking soda: Baking soda is a tried-and-tested home remedy for combating odors. Sprinkle some baking soda on the cleaned stain and let it sit for a few hours before vacuuming it up. This will further reduce odors.

By taking these additional tips into account, you can ensure that the cleaning is thorough and effective, and your sofa will quickly be back to its original condition.

The best home remedies for the smell of vomit

If the smell of vomit is persistent, you can use natural home remedies to effectively eliminate it. Here are some tried-and-tested methods:

The smell of vomit can be very unpleasant, and it's important to get rid of it quickly. Natural home remedies are a good option because they are effective and don't contain harmful chemicals.

Natural solutions for odor removal

  • Vinegar: Mix white vinegar with water in a 1:1 ratio and apply the solution to the affected area with a clean cloth. Let it soak in, then dab it off with a damp cloth.
  • Baking soda: Sprinkle baking soda generously over the soiled area and let it sit for several hours to absorb the odor. Then vacuum it up or use a brush.
  • Lemon juice: Squeeze fresh lemon juice onto the affected area and leave it on for 15-20 minutes. Then clean the area with a damp cloth.
  • Activated charcoal: Place activated charcoal granules or powder on the sofa and leave it overnight. Then vacuum it up thoroughly.
